The so-called Stamford Bridge massacre.

It refers to the second leg of the 008-09 UEFA Champions League semi-finals, Chelsea’s home game against Barcelona at Stamford Bridge, and the number of penalties made by the on-duty referee Tom Hening were unreasonable and of different scales, which caused great controversy.

Herning received death threats from Chelsea fans on several occasions in the years following the game. The match was dubbed the Stamford Bridge massacre by some fans.

Before this game.

Chelsea drew 0-0 away at Barcelona. Made a very good start.

Back home.

Chelsea need only win at home to qualify for the Champions League final. But….

There is too much controversy in this game.

The referee has undoubtedly become the protagonist of this game. Almost every penalty he made was debatable. Full game.

Almost not once he has made a penalty in Chelsea’s favour. Chelsea’s player fell in the box.

The referee turned a blind eye.

Barcelona players handball in the box. The referee turned a blind eye.

Barack and Drogba even went straight to the strike. But it didn’t work either.

At home of Chelsea.

Referee Tom Herning stood up to the boos of tens of thousands of fans at the scene. Time and time again, it killed Chelsea’s hopes.

On 24 minutes, Chelsea left winger Aluda dribbled the ball into the box and Alves brought Malouda down in the box. Herning blew a free-kick from outside the box.

On 26 minutes, Abidal pulled Drogba’s shirt from behind as he broke through to face the goalkeeper alone, while tripping at his feet to bring down the Ivorian, but Hernin signaled for the game to continue.

On 56 minutes, Drogba burst into the box and was tackled by Toure, but Toure brought Drogba down with the ball, and Herning did not say.

In the 82nd minute, Anelka picked out a cross from the box, the ball hit Pique on his open right arm, and the slow motion showed that Pique was pressing down on the ball very clearly, but Herning signaled that the game would continue, and the home fans were extremely dissatisfied.

On 95 minutes, Chelsea had one last corner chance in the final moments of the game as goalkeeper Petr Cech came to the penalty area to grab a spot. After the corner kick was opened, Ballack met the ball with a powerful volley that hit Eto’o’s open upper left arm, but Herning, who was close at hand, did not say anything. An angry Ballack roared after the referee and was given a yellow card.
